Transaction 2843058497f85a20b28e8670dc1aed710636b318f76425ec05d7dc1a3a9fdc15
1 Input
1 Output
-
2843058497f85a20b28e8670dc1aed710636b318f76425ec05d7dc1a3a9fdc15:0
- value
- 1958174
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6a565efbdd8a2e2baff0e3fcdf579daa68a76170 OP_EQUAL
- address
- 3BPH23QCcwFH3SX5yDqgyWArFygJP5n2xr